Why Are Reviews Important?

If you are going to launch a book and have success you are going to need at least a few reviews. Reviews are important for three main reasons:


  1. They provide basic social proof for your book. If someone browses Amazon and sees a book from a new author with no reviews they will not purchase it. You could set up some amazing promos, send tons of traffic with ads, buy a giant bill board, etc, but no one will buy a book with zero social proof.
  2. Reviews trigger amazon algorhythms for your book to be able to rise the ranks within Amazon. A book with little to no reviews will be lower in search rankings, and will not be blasted onto potential reader’s screens in any other way.
  3. A book with zero reviews will not be accepted by most promotional sites. Most likely for the reason above. You will need at least 5 reviews for most sites, and some of them require a minimum of 10 in order for them to consider your book.


The fact of the matter is that you need to focus on reviews and getting the ball rolling. You don’t need to manufacture hundreds, but if you don’t get people to review your book for you, you will never gain momentum and your book will sink.

Review gathering needs to be a part of your launch strategy plain and simple.
